[FUGSPBR] Redundancia de Servidores BSD
Alex Soares de Moura
alex em rnp.br
Ter Ago 17 21:36:06 BRT 2004
Manoel Fonseca Neto wrote:
>Olá,
>
>Tenho 2 servidores BSD 5.2.1 rodando SQUID 2.4. Gostaria de torna-los
>redundantes, mesmo que não tenha distribuição de carga, mas pelo menos
>Master e Slave sendo que o Slave assuma a operação automaticamente em caso
>de falha do Master.
>
>Pensei em replicar as configurações dos Squids e SOs com o RSYNC.
>
>
>
Já fiz espelhamento de webservers desse tipo, com rsync. Basta ter o
cuidado de escolher o
que não deve ser espelhado, mantendo de fora os arquivos de
configuração, logs e alguns
outros, específicos de cada máquina.
A idéia original era não ter que dar manutenção na máquina secundária.
Localmente (LAN), o
espelhamento funcionou bem, mas como as máquinas estavam distantes (numa
WAN),
foi preciso fazer umas modificações para "quebrar" o espelhamento em
partes, e não fazer
tudo de uma só vez.
Espelhar uma maquina inteira a partir do root filesystem com o rsync,
tem implicações
com a quantidade total de arquivos a serem espelhados. Acabei montando
duas listas pro
rsync, uma de inclusão e outra de exclusão, que são chamadas algumas
vezes por dia, para
manter os dados das máquinas 'in sync'.
Agora, existem coisas interessantes para tentar implementar, como o VRRP
e talvez algumas
das ferramentas da solução de espelhamento do projeto
http://www.linux-ha.org/.
[]'s,
Alex
>Alguém tem experiência em servidores redundantes ou distribuição de carga em
>plataforma BSD que possa me dar alguma ajuda?
>
>Obrigado!
>
>Manoel Fonseca Neto
>
>
_______________________________________________________________
Para enviar um novo email para a lista: fugspbr em fugspbr.org
Sair da Lista: http://lists.fugspbr.org/listinfo.cgi
Historico: http://www4.fugspbr.org/lista/html/FUG-BR/
Mais detalhes sobre a lista de discussão freebsd